Social Media Content Producer This is a 6-month, full-time (40 hours/week), hybrid contract role located in Cupertino, CA. Summary In this role, you'll support a global communications team by producing engaging social media content that informs audiences and elevates the company's narrative. You'll help bring stories to life across platforms, contributing to broader brand and communications goals throughout the parental leave coverage period. Our Ideal Candidate
Job Description In this role, you will write, produce, and manage social media content that supports corporate communication priorities. You'll partner with cross-functional stakeholders to plan, create, and maintain an editorial calendar, ensuring alignment with key initiatives and brand voice. This includes researching and developing stories, drafting social copy, monitoring platform trends, and reporting on content performance. You will also support ongoing team operations such as content reviews, insights development, and monitoring emerging narratives, contributing to the team's overall success and streamlined processes. Education and Experience A bachelor's degree in communications, marketing, journalism, or a related field is preferred, or equivalent experience. A background in social media strategy, digital communications, editorial planning, or journalism is highly relevant, and experience with analytics tools, social monitoring, or cross-functional creative production is beneficial. Additional Requirements This opportunity is located in Cupertino, CA and requires hybrid work three days per week on-site. The pay for this W-2 position is $64.00 per hour. This position may be eligible for benefits such as PTO, health insurance, and a 401(k), depending on tenure and hours worked. Mathys+Potestio values applicants of all backgrounds and experiences.
